What is an outstanding person?

An "outstanding person" is someone exceptionally remarkable, superior, and admirable for their excellent qualities, achievements, or contributions, going far beyond the ordinary to make a significant positive impact, often showing passion, perseverance, and strong character like honesty and courage. They stand out by being much better than others in their field or community.

What is the top 3 rarest personality?

The top 3 rarest Myers-Briggs personality types are generally considered to be INFJ, INTJ, and ENTJ, though percentages vary slightly by study, with INFJ often cited as the absolute rarest (around 1-2%), followed closely by INTJ (around 2-3%) and ENTJ (around 1.8-2%). These intuitive-based types, often called "The Advocate," "The Architect," and "The Commander," are characterized by strategic thinking, deep insight, and leadership qualities.

What's the difference between excellent and outstanding?

While both words are used to describe something of high quality, they have different connotations. Outstanding implies that something is exceptionally good and stands out from the rest, while excellent simply means something is of high quality.
